Our Hospitality program designation is issued by The American Hotel and Lodging Association (AHLA). Serving the hospitality industry for almost 100 years, AHLA is the most important association representing all sectors and stakeholders in the lodging industry, including individual hotel property members, hotel companies, student and faculty members, and industry suppliers. Headquartered in Washington, D.C., AH&LA provides members with advocacy in public relations and image management, education, research and information, and other value-added services to provide bottom line savings and ensure a positive business climate for the lodging industry.  ALHA diplomas and certificates represent the gold standard in North America for anyone active in the hotel and lodging industry.  The programs range from one month certificates to eight month Diplomas.

Our Tourism designations are issued by E Merit. For employers and professionals in the Canadian tourism sector, Emerit is the most recognized training and certification brand.  Emerit has been developed by the Canadian Tourism Human Resource Council (CTHRC) in collaboration with tourism industry professionals. It has become synonymous with excellence, credibility, and professionalism in the Canadian tourism sector.  When employees meet Emerit standards, they rank among the most exceptional in the tourism sector. When employees are Emerit-certified, they are the best they can be.  Emerit certificates are currently offered in one month formats only.
